Anger as Prince Harry tries to overshadow royal family events

In a recent BBC interview, , the Duke of Sussex, has found himself at the center of controversy, with experts suggesting that his constant grievances are overshadowing significant royal duties.

The 40-year-old royal’s remarks came just days ahead of the important VE Day celebrations, leaving many questioning the timing and intent behind his words.

During the 30-minute chat, Harry voiced his frustrations with the , expressing a desire for reconciliation despite having publicly criticized them on multiple occasions.

He claimed that has refused to discuss matters with him, which he attributes to issues regarding security arrangements.

In a particularly thoughtless comment, he mentioned uncertainty about how much longer his father might live.

The Duke, who has two children with , added that he sees no feasible scenario in which he could safely bring his family to the UK, expressing feelings of betrayal by both his country and his father.

Despite his grievances, Harry maintained that he wishes to mend the rift with his family, asserting he has “forgiven” them, following his recent court setbacks that he described as a “classic establishment stitch-up.”

Royal commentator Ingrid Seward conveyed her dismay over Harry’s interview, stating that it risks “casting a shadow” over the royal family’s important engagements.

She acknowledged that Harry appeared stressed yet resolute, unwilling to take responsibility for the situation regarding his security.

“It’s evident he struggles with accountability,” she remarked, highlighting his contradictory statements and stubborn demeanor.

Harry’s comments about the King’s health reportedly horrified royal insiders.

By casually stating, “I don’t know how long he has left,” he not only touched upon a sensitive subject but also seemed to imply a bleak outlook for his father’s potential interaction with his grandchildren.

Seward pointed out that Harry neglected to mention that his children have another grandfather, suggesting a lack of forethought in his remarks.

Meanwhile, Meghan Markle took to Instagram the day after the interview, posting a photo of Harry with their children, giving the impression of a strategic message directed at King Charles.

Seward suggested that this might have been an attempt to remind the monarch of what he stands to lose, given the family’s current estrangement.

Despite Harry’s overt desire to reconnect with family, many believe trust has eroded irreparably.

Seward described him as “untrustworthy” and possessing a fragile ego, stating that he often fixates on grievances, unable to let go.

She urged for him to mend ties within his wider family, albeit with little optimism about change in the near future.

The timing of Harry’s interview was especially disruptive, coinciding closely with the VE Day anniversary activities, which he and Prince Andrew both chose to skip.

While Andrew was seen looking somber during a leisurely ride, observers speculate that Harry perhaps felt a pang of homesickness during this celebratory time.

Harry’s words were undeniably provocative, expressing sentiments like, “He [my father] won’t speak to me because of this security stuff,” and discussing the deep-seated disagreements with his family.

His statements raise questions about whether he fully considered the implications of his remarks during such a crucial moment for the royal family.

Critics have since suggested that he may not have comprehended the potential repercussions of his interview on royal events.

Seward speculated that Harry’s decision to speak publicly was ill-advised and calculated, further stressing that stepping back might have been a more prudent choice for all involved.

In another development, the BBC acknowledged a “lapse in standards” after airing the interview, admitting it failed to adequately challenge Harry’s assertions regarding security and legal matters.

They noted that these issues have repeatedly been scrutinized and resolved in favor of established government protocol.

Following the interview, Buckingham Palace issued a strong statement reaffirming the conclusions reached by the courts on these matters.

On a more personal note, Harry is expected to be absent from his son Archie’s sixth birthday celebrations, as he travels to Las Vegas to launch a new initiative aimed at fostering youth leadership, missing a family milestone.

As Harry embarks on this new project, the road ahead appears fraught with familial tensions and unresolved conflicts, leaving many to wonder if a path to reconciliation exists or if strife will continue to overshadow royal responsibilities.
